The end behavior of a function f describes the behavior of the graph of the function at the "ends" of the x -axis. In other words, the end behavior of a function describes the trend of the graph if we look to the right end of the x -axis (as x approaches + ∞ ) and to the left end of the x -axis (as x approaches − ∞ ).A polynomial function is a function that can be written in the form. f (x) =anxn +⋯+a2x2 +a1x+a0 f ( x) = a n x n + ⋯ + a 2 x 2 + a 1 x + a 0. This is called the general form of a polynomial function. Each ai a i is a coefficient and can be any real number. Each product aixi a i x i is a term of a polynomial function.End Behavior Models. Ex: Given:. Show that while f and g are quite different for numerically small. 239 views • 10 slidesThe power function end behavior model of a polynomial function is the highest power term. Consider the function. f (x) = x 4 − 3 x 2 + x − 1 x 3 − x + 1. The highest power term of the numerator of the function is x 4 and the highest power term of denominator is x 3. So, the power function end behavior model of the function is: x 4 x 3 = x

Which of the statements are true about the ...The end behavior of a polynomial function is the same as the end behavior of the power function represented by the leading term of the function. A polynomial of degree n will have at most n x- intercepts and at most n – 1 turning points.

The end behavior, according to the above two markers: If the degree is even and the leading coefficient is positive, the function will go to positive infinity as x goes to either positive or negative infinity. We write this as f (x) → +∞, as x → −∞ and f (x) → +∞, as x → +∞. A simple example of a function like this is f (x) = x 2.

But for anyone with the funds or finance options, here are 10 of the best electric cars on the market.Recall that a polynomial’s end behavior will mirror that of the leading term. Likewise, a rational function’s end behavior will mirror that of the ratio of the function that is the ratio of the leading terms. There are three distinct outcomes when …The behavior of the graph of a function as the input values get very small ( x → − ∞ x → − ∞) and get very large ( x → ∞ x → ∞) is referred to as the end behavior of the function. As an example, consider functions for area or volume.Popular Problems. Algebra. Find the End Behavior f (x)=5x^6. f (x) = 5x6 f ( x) = 5 x 6. The largest exponent is the degree of the polynomial. 6 6. Since the degree is even, the ends of the function will point in the same direction. Even.
